A Man With a Disability and Service Dog Couldn’t Find Work. What One Company Did Is Awesome!

It’s not uncommon for people with disabilities to be unable to find work because some employers often don’t give them a chance. When Lowe’s Canada had an applicant who had problems finding work because of a brain injury and a support dog, they did the best thing ever…they hired them both!

The dog’s name is Blue and his owner received training from Lowe’s in Regina, Saskatchewan. Lowe’s also gave his service dog his own custom vest and Blue looks very proud wearing it!
